
Alaska 4-H Horse Program
The Alaska 4-H Horse Program promotes knowledge of horsemanship and responsible., ethical equine use, care and management.
Horseback riding provides an outdoor sports fitness program for physical, personal, and emotional development, including confidence building. The sport can develop into a life-long hobby or business. Projects are available for youth owning or having access to horses and to youth not having access to horses (horseless horse projects).
